How much does it cost to rent an apartment in New Albany?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
New Albany Studio Apartments | $1,438 | $1,395 | $1,495 |
New Albany 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,430 | $685 | $2,300 |
New Albany 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,702 | $655 | $2,855 |
New Albany 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,305 | $875 | $3,500 |
New Albany 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,075 | $895 | $1,890 |

Cheapest Available New Albany Apartments for Rent and Nearby
The cheapest available apartment rental in New Albany, MS is a 1 Bed unit found at Oakwood Village Apartments priced from $800. Monarch Creek has the second lowest priced unit, which is a 2 Beds apartment currently listed from $834. Here is today’s list of the most affordable New Albany apartments for rent:
Apartment Listing | Model Name | Bed/Bath | Priced From |
---|---|---|---|
Oakwood Village Apartments | 1 Bed, 1 bath | 1BR,1BA | $800 |
Monarch Creek | 2 Bedroom Two Bathroom-Deluxe | 2BR,2BA | $834 |
The Links & The Greens at Oxford | Classic Deluxe IV | Greens | 1BR,1BA | $880 |
The Meadows on Main | 1 bedroom | 1BR,1BA | $925 |
Pine Grove Apartments | 1 and 2 bedroom | 1BR,1BA | $945 |
